Three people pull simultaneously on a stubborn donkey. jack pulls directly ahead of the donkey with a force of 77.3 n, jill pulls with 61.7 n in a direction 45° to the left, and jane pulls in a direction 45° to the right with 147 n. (since the donkey is involved with such uncoordinated people, who can blame it for being stubborn? ) find the magnitude of the net force the people exert on the donkey. magnitude of the net force: what is the direction of the net force? express this as the angle from straight ahead between 0° and 90°, with a positive sign for angles to the left and a negative sign for angles to the right.
direction of the net force: °
